Stuttering audio at beginning of playback and skip ahead/back (Gotham b3)
#1
Just updated to Gotham beta 3 from Frodo 12.2. When I begin playback of a video, the audio will stutter for a few seconds. It does the same thing anytime I use the skip forward/back function. I read in another thread you should be able to tweak the audio-video sync in system > video > playback, but when I go there, there are no sync options. It's possible they are only available under the "expert" settings, but I am not able to find how to switch the settings level from standard to expert. Help?

#5
Just tried all three a/v sync methods and i only get the stuttering issue when using video clock resample audio method.

The other 2 methods seem to be ok
Reply
#6
I enabled expert setting mode and changed the a/v sync to audio clock. That one works the best for me.
